There's very little info online regarding how to wire a filament runout sensor properly on "compound motherboards". Schematics barely exist, are outdated, or simply doesnt have data you seek. So i hope to help by keeping it simple.
This applies to motherboards out there like my OSOYOO MKS Base v1.5 board and my Hictop red MPX .3
Made this to work with regular end-stops micro switches.
(This may work with regular ramp boards, but i dont have one to look closely and or personally confirm, all my boards are the "compound, all in one" motherboards)

Hardware needed:
Endstop microswitch with pigtail connector
Four 3mm x 1.5mm magnets
M3 x 5mm screw
M3 Nut
